1. What is 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ol?
2-Amino-4-chlorophenol, often abbreviated as 2-Amino-4-chloro phenol, is a chemical compound with the chemical formula C6H6ONCl. It is a form of phenol with an amino group (-NH2) and a chlorine atom (Cl) attached to the ortho position of the phenol ring. This compound is often used in the production process of pigments, dyes, and may appear in the work environment as an industrial chemical.

2. Where does 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ol originate from in the production process?
2-Amino-4-chlorophenol can appear as a byproduct in the production of pigments and dyes. This process often begins with the synthesis of phenol (C6H5OH), a compound found in wood oil and many other sources. Phenol can then undergo chemical reaction steps to create the desired color substances.
In some cases, when phenol reacts with hydrochloric acid (HCl), 4-chlorophenol may be formed. 4-chlorophenol can then undergo further reaction steps, where an amine (group -NH2) is added to the molecular structure to form 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ol. This process depends on the specific conditions of the production process and the raw materials used.

3. Industries that use 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ol in production
2-Amino-4-chlorophenol is commonly used in several industries, especially in the field of pigment and dye manufacturing. Here are some of the main industries where 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ol may be used:
- Dyes and colorants industry: 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ol is often used as a raw material to produce colorants and dyes for the textile dyeing and fabric production industry.
- Printing ink industry: Printing inks may contain colorants produced using 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ol.
- Chemical industry: This compound may also be used in some other chemical applications besides dyes, depending on its properties and applicability in each specific case.
4. How does 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ol affect workers?
2-Amino-4-chlorophenol can affect workers if they are exposed to it without adhering to safety measures. Here are some negative effects that may occur:
- Skin irritation: Direct contact or skin exposure to solutions or vapors of 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ol can cause skin irritation, redness, itching, or rashes.
- Impact on the respiratory system: If workers inhale vapors or dust of 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ol, it can cause irritation to the respiratory tract and may lead to problems such as sore throat, difficulty breathing, or respiratory irritation.
- Impact if swallowed: If workers swallow 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ol, serious health problems such as vomiting, abdominal pain, or even damage to internal organs may occur.
- Impact on eyes: Contact with eyes can cause irritation and, if not treated promptly, can cause severe eye damage.
To minimize risks, workers need to fully adhere to safety measures, including wearing safety glasses, masks, and using appropriate personal protective equipment when working with 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ol. In addition, work procedures and chemical handling also need to be designed to minimize unwanted exposure and ensure worker safety.

6. Measures to minimize the health effects of 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ol on workers
To minimize the health effects of 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ol (2-Amino-4-chloro phenol) on workers, safety and risk management measures can be implemented. Here are some specific measures:
- Use Personal Protective Equipment (PPE):
- Chemical masks: Wear chemical masks to protect the respiratory system from vapors or dust of 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ol.
- Gloves and chemical-resistant clothing: Use gloves and chemical-resistant clothing to protect the skin from direct contact with this substance.
- Safety Management:
- Design safe work processes: Design production processes so that exposure to 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ol is minimized.
- Risk management: Implement measures to reduce exposure risks, such as using leak-proof equipment, effective ventilation systems, and workplace hygiene.
- Occupational safety training:
- Employee training: Provide safety training for employees, helping them understand the risks and necessary safety measures.
- Provide safety information: Ensure that all workers who may come into contact with 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ol are provided with safety information and safety data sheets.
- Periodic Health Checks:
- Periodic health checks: Conduct periodic health checks for workers regularly exposed to 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ol to detect any potential health problems early.
- Limit Exposure:
- Apply control measures: Limit exposure time and direct contact with 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ol through the use of enclosed systems, safety cabinets, or automation.
- Proper Waste Disposal:
- Waste disposal: Dispose of and treat 2-Amino-4-chlorophenol waste according to local safety rules and regulations.
